Iron oxide red price analysis requires a comprehensive understanding of this vital industrial pigment. The pricing structure reflects the high-quality manufacturing processes and advanced technological features that ensure consistent color strength and durability. This synthetic pigment, primarily used in construction materials, paints, and coatings, demonstrates exceptional weather resistance and chemical stability. The current market pricing considers factors such as raw material costs, production efficiency, and global demand trends. Manufacturing processes employ sophisticated temperature control systems and precise particle size distribution methods to maintain product quality. The price point also accounts for various grades available, from standard construction grade to premium architectural specifications. Environmental compliance and sustainability measures implemented during production contribute to the overall cost structure. Market analysts note that iron oxide red prices typically reflect regional availability, transportation costs, and bulk purchase volumes. The pigment's versatility in applications ranging from concrete coloring to automotive finishes influences its market value. Modern production facilities utilize automated systems and quality control measures, ensuring consistent product quality that justifies competitive pricing in the global market.
